ARM: OMAP4+: PRM: get rid of cpu_is_omap44xx calls from interrupt init
The compatible DT node is now passed with the prm init, so there is no
need to do node matching here again. Added a new flag to the init data
also, to detect default IRQ support for OMAP4. Also, any booting omap4
DT setup always has a PRM node, so there is no need to check against
the special case where it would be missing.
